Weather Links

Knowing the weather conditions before you head out to sea is one of the most important safety concerns every skipper must consider. Studying the weather predictions and forecasts will help when planning a safe passage to your destination and may even change your decision to depart. Remember, it is safer to delay your departure than having to make a run to shelter once on the water.

Below are a list of weather links that are used by VMR Raby Bay to make a reasonable judgment on weather conditions. Remember that the weather is hard to predict even by experts, so you must rely on your own judgment and experience to ensure safe passage in good conditions.
